Brake Pads, Removing And Installing, Ceramic Brakes, 1LN/1LW: Installing

Install in reverse order of removal and note the following: 

Use a new repair kit. Refer to the parts information.

-- Use new brake pad springs -1 and 2-.

Use new guide pins -arrows- for the brake pads and tighten them to 24 Nm.

Before installing clean the new guide pin and threads in the brake caliper.

WARNING:

Health Risk.

  • Do not blow out brake system with compressed air.
NOTE:

Use only mineral spirits to clean the brake caliper.

Do not clean ceramic brake rotors with fluids.

Check the brake caliper piston protective caps for damage and install the complete repair kit, if necessary. Refer to BRAKE CALIPER PISTON, REMOVING AND INSTALLING, 1LU/1LV/1LM/1LX/1LN/1LW .

CAUTION:

There is a risk of contamination and paint damage from escaping brake fluid.

  • If the brake pads are worn out and brake fluid is filled unnecessary, the brake fluid may overflow, causing the pistons in the brake cylinders to be pressed back.
  • Check the brake fluid level before pressing back the pistons. If there is brake fluid up to the "MAX" mark, some brake fluid will need to be extracted.
  • Use the :VAS5234  to extract brake fluid from the brake fluid reservoir.

-- Use the :T10145  to press the brake caliper piston completely back into the brake caliper.

-- Clean the brake caliper.

-- Before installing clean the new guide pin and threads in the brake caliper.

Install new guide pins -arrows- for the brake pads and tighten them to 24 Nm.

-- Clip the new brake pad springs into the brake caliper.

-- Clean the brake caliper on the contact surfaces -1 and 2- to the brake pads.

-- Insert the brake pads -1- in succession into the brake caliper by pressing each brake pad against the brake pad springs in direction of -arrows A- and pushing them all the way onto the guide pins in direction of -arrow B-.

-- Install the brake caliper. Refer to BRAKE CALIPER, REMOVING AND INSTALLING, CERAMIC BRAKES, 1LN/1LW .

-- Install the brake pad wear sensor. Refer to BRAKE PAD WEAR INDICATOR WIRE, REMOVING AND INSTALLING, CERAMIC BRAKES, 1LN/1LW .

WARNING:

Risk of accident!

  • With the vehicle stationary, firmly press the brake pedal several times so that the brake pads in the operating condition properly sit in their respective position.
  • Make sure the brakes are working correctly before driving the vehicle for the first time.

-- Check brake fluid level, and fill if necessary.
